Roulette: Understanding Bets in a Game of Pure Chance
Therefore, roulette strategy is not about beating the wheel but about managing your money and understanding the bets.

Focus on Even-Money Wagers: Wagers on Red/Black, Odd/Even, casino or High/Low offer the highest odds of winning (nearly 50%). Play European Roulette: American roulette wheels have two zeros (0 and 00), which nearly doubles the house edge compared to the European version, which has only a single zero (0

Credit and Credit (Mastercard): Using a debit or credit card is as simple as making a purchase from an online store. It's a fast and secure method for deposits, though withdrawals can sometimes take a few business days to process. Wire Transfers: This method enables you to transfer money straight from your bank account to the casino's account. While it is extremely secure, it is often the slowest method, especially for withdrawals, which can take several working days to process. It's a good choice for larger transaction
